Leh, July 18, 2025: Newly appointed Lieutenant Governor of Ladakh, Kavinder Gupta, on Friday pledged to work with the people to build a “new Ladakh” and elevate the region’s status as a world-class tourism destination.
Gupta was administered the oath of office by Justice Arun Palli, Chief Justice of the Jammu and Kashmir and Ladakh High Court, at a ceremony held at Raj Niwas in Leh.
“I assure the people of Ladakh that we will rise above religion, caste, and party politics to work together for the development of the region,” Gupta said while addressing media after the ceremony. “We want Ladakh to be globally recognised—like other renowned tourist destinations—for its adventure, culture, and natural beauty.”
The former Deputy Chief Minister and Speaker of the J&K Legislative Assembly, Gupta also acknowledged the region’s past neglect. “There’s no doubt Ladakh has suffered discrimination. But now, there’s a new beginning, and a lot remains to be done,” he noted.
MLA Vikram Randhawa, who attended the event, called Gupta’s appointment a proud moment for Jammu and a blessing for Ladakh. “He’s a seasoned administrator and a son of the soil. Ladakh is lucky to have a leader with such rich political and legislative experience,” Randhawa said.
